    Greetings!!!

    We are back on the road again...not that we really left, but 13ish days off in September was definitely unusual. Down time? Not so much, but productive nonetheless. I was summoned for jury duty, so the first 5 days home I was fulfilling my civic duty. Let me just say, it was nothing like "Law and Order". The main conclusion I came away with is it's risky business putting your life in the hands of 12 peers. Our justice system is either ingenious or  injudicious....Either way, the trial went well, and I am confident that our ruling was just.

    In the meantime, the life of a wife and mother doesn't slow down. I asked Jen to do school with my daughter for the week and per usual she did an exemplary job. She did so well, in fact, that I talked her into doing it part time for the rest of the school year. Thank goodness for her. Ben and I were also working on remixes, spending a decent amount of time at skies fall studio. A bit of our Monster remix can be heard on recent podcasts, but the rest are in the pipeline waiting to be used.

    Lastly, my book club started October 1st though it's not too late to join if you are interested. The first book of choice is "The Pursuit of God" by A.W. Tozer. It is definitely intense, but incredible if you bother to dig in. I am aware that we have lots of fans who are not Christians, but for those who are or who are interested in finding out more about it, the book club may just be your thing. I have enjoyed sharing my thoughts and reading all of yours.  Check out www.skilletbookclub.com for more details.
